PHP教程:通过协议打开并处理文件
在PHP编程中,通过各种协议打开和处理文件是一项基本的技能。本文将介绍如何使用HTTP协议打开网络上的文件,并进行相应的操作。
新建PHP文件并通过HTTP协议打开
首先,我们需要创建一个新的PHP文件,命名为`open_file_via_`。在该文件中,我们将使用`fopen()`函数通过HTTP协议打开网络上的文件。这个过程可以让我们从远程服务器获取文件内容。
```php
$myFile fopen("", "r");
```
声明文件类型和编码
在与浏览器交互时,我们需要在打开文件之前声明文件的类型和编码。这可以通过设置HTTP标头来实现,确保浏览器正确解析文件内容。
```php
header('Content-Type: text/plain; charsetutf-8');
```
使用fopen()函数打开网络文件
使用`fopen()`函数可以轻松地打开网络上的文件,只需提供文件的URL和打开模式即可。接着,我们定义一个变量`$myFile`来接收`fopen()`函数的返回值。
```php
$myFile fopen("", "r");
```
检查文件是否成功打开
在打开文件后,我们需要通过条件语句检查文件是否成功打开。这可以使用`if...else...`语句来实现,如果文件成功打开,则输出相应的提示信息;否则,给出错误提示。
```php
if ($myFile) {
echo "文件成功打开!";
} else {
echo "无法打开文件,请检查路径或权限。";
}
```
关闭文件句柄
最后,在处理完文件后,务必记得使用`fclose()`函数关闭文件句柄,释放资源以避免内存泄漏问题。
```php
fclose($myFile);
```
通过以上步骤,我们可以通过HTTP协议打开网络文件,并对文件进行相应的操作。这是在PHP编程中常见且重要的文件处理技巧,有助于更好地与网络资源交互和数据处理。希望本教程能够帮助您更好地理解和应用文件操作相关的知识。
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。